Understanding the Basics

Let's start with the basics. Training a dog, especially to perform a trick like a handshake, is all about patience, rewards, and a lot of repetition. Think of it like teaching a child to ride a bike—lots of falls, some frustration, but eventually, success!

Setting the Scene

When you're ready to start, find a quiet spot where you won't be interrupted. This helps your dog focus on the task at hand. You'll also want to have some treats on hand. These are not just any treats; they're the secret ingredient to your training recipe!

The Importance of Patience

Patience is key here. Dogs learn at their own pace, and some might get it quicker than others. Remember, they can't understand our language the same way we do. They're learning from our actions and rewards, so take a deep breath and enjoy the process.

The Power of Rewards

Now, let's talk about those treats. The moment your dog completes the desired action, like sitting or lowering their paw, you'll want to reward them with a treat and some verbal praise. This reinforces the behavior and makes your pup more likely to repeat it.

Training the Shake

Here's how you can start training your dog to shake hands:

  1. Start with the Basics: Begin by teaching your dog to sit. Once they've got that down, you can start working on the shake command.
  2. Use a Hand Signal: Hold out your hand and use a clear, consistent signal that your dog will learn to associate with the shake command. Some trainers use an open palm, while others use a closed fist.
  3. Be Consistent: Always use the same word and hand signal for the shake command. Consistency is key to successful training.
  4. Repeat, Repeat, Repeat: Repetition is the mother of learning. Keep practicing the shake command, and be patient as your dog catches on.

Overcoming Challenges

Training isn't always a walk in the park. You might encounter challenges like your dog being distracted or not understanding the command. Here are a few tips to help you through:

  • Keep Training Sessions Short: Dogs have short attention spans, so keep your training sessions to about 5-10 minutes.
  • Stay Calm and Consistent: Your dog picks up on your emotions, so stay calm and positive during training.
  • Use Positive Reinforcement: Reward your dog for even the smallest progress, not just for completing the handshake.

Table of Training Milestones

Training Milestone Description Duration
Sit Command Teaching your dog to sit on command 1-2 weeks
Handshake Command Teaching your dog to lower their paw for a handshake 2-4 weeks
Consistency Consistently using the shake command and reward system Continuously

When Will They Get It?

Every dog is unique, so there's no set timeline for when your dog will master the handshake. Some may pick it up in a few days, while others might take a couple of months. The important thing is to keep practicing, be patient, and celebrate the small victories along the way.
